My tap comes in about 8 ph then I add ph down to 6. 3 and move to my other 5 gallon bucket. And proceed to do the same when I look at it he one I just ph to 6. 3 is now at 7 what's going on

Hi Friendly

Question - Are you adding nutrients after you PH from 8 down to 6.3? If so the nutrients may be driving you PH back up.

My tap water is also close to 8 and I first mix my nutrients into my water and then stir to make sure it is evenly distributed. I then PH down to 5.8 (I'm growing in CoCo). In my case the ph has a tendency to drift up. I PH down again and it usually holds close to my needed range.

Also one thing I notice is that if you hold you PH pen in solution for about a minute the PH slowly drops and finally stabilizes. Do you experience the same?
